The Chip-Addicted Seagull

Though seagulls are generally known for stealing food from people, this one went a step further by terrorizing a small bakery shop in Scotland. It was notorious for waiting until someone left the shop, and then it casually entered and picked up a bag of chips. Although it happens very often, nobody does anything about it, and the seagull is quite the celebrity now.

Brigit the Burglar
Brigit, a 6-year-old cat from New Zealand, was very interested in men’s underwear. So much so that she broke into people’s houses to steal socks and underpants.

Keeping cats indoors is not a common practice in New Zealand, so Brigit kept coming home with more of her "textile prey."

Eventually, the owners of the furry burglar tried to give the stolen underwear back by handing out flyers

The Black Friar parrot

Just like today, it wasn’t uncommon in the 19th century to have a pet parrot. However, the bartender’s parrot at the Irish pub The Black Friar was the cause of a huge fight, making "salty" comments about a lady in the bar. Her companion was not pleased by this and thought the bartender himself had said all of it. One thing led to another, and a true bar brawl started.

Otto the octopus

Marine creatures are also in on some shady business. Otto, an octopus, has caused chaos in his aquarium by performing juggling tricks using his fellow occupants, smashing rocks against the glass, and turning off the power by shortcircuiting a lamp.
